Real world setup that actually fits the job

Setup isn’t a ritual; it’s a careful sequence of checks. A technician aligns the infeed conveyor, tunes the gripping pressure, and calibrates stacking height with a couple of quick measurements. The aim is simple: repeatable cycles with minimal jams. A smart touch panel guides the semi automatic labeling equipment operator through each stage, flagging anomalies before they become headaches. In practice, that means fewer stops, faster changeovers, and more reliable output across shifts, a small win that compounds when orders tighten the schedule and space gets tight.

Spares, training, and keeping the line turning

Spare parts are chosen with care, not as a lottery. A warehouse holds a core set: bearings, belts, valves, and a couple of full servo packs. Training is brisk, focused, and often built around real tasks rather than theory, with shadows of seasoned pros guiding new hires. The maintenance window shrinks as predictive checks warn of wear before it bites. The result is a line that feels resilient, even when a rush order lands and the pace must rise without unplanned downtime wrecking the flow.

Quality, traceability, and the small data win

Quality control travels with the product, not as a separate stage. Each pallet that exits is tagged for batch, date, and destination. The system logs a quiet but useful stream of metrics: cycle time, grip force, stack height, and error rate. Managers recover insight in minutes, not hours, and a supervisor can compare performance across shifts with confidence. The data isn’t grandiose, just practical, turning small daily variances into a clear plan for improvement and tighter control without guesswork creeping in.

Flexibility for mixed lines and growing needs

Factories often run different SKUs, sometimes in back‑to‑back changes. Flexibility matters. A modular end effector, a quick changeover jig, and a software lease for updates keep the line adaptable. The goal is to let the team swap from light cartons to heavier crates without a headache. By design, the equipment supports rapid reprogramming and safer manual overrides when a pack must breathe a bit longer in the middle. The workflow stays smooth, even when the orders shift or the season directs new packaging quirks.
